Transaction c0243960ea07f35a8eab138a331097b62346030cc24aa2b3f7a8272976be6b9c
1 Input
1 Output
-
c0243960ea07f35a8eab138a331097b62346030cc24aa2b3f7a8272976be6b9c:0
- value
- 3667747
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77d4cb7b3487c41d58012e337513b128b232ca4a OP_EQUAL
- address
- 3CcdFcjPRgP2KyUbsCztJEsDVpWEp2uH6U